High Performance Liquid Chromatography (HPLC) Method for Analysis of Diazepam .

Diazepam , also known as Valium , is a benzodiazepine. It is thought that benzodiazepines work by enhancing the activity of certain neurotransmitters in the brain. Diazepam increases the activity of gamma-aminobutyric acid (GABA), a special chemical that can send signals throughout the nervous system.

Diazepam can be retained in HPLC on Newcrom R1 reverse-phase column with the simple isocratic mobile phase consisting of acetonitrile (MeCN) and water. The analysis method can be UV detected at 240 nm.

Methodenparameter

ColumnNewcrom R1, 2.1 x 100 mm, 5 µm, 100 Å, dual ended
Mobile PhaseMeCN – 30%
BufferNo
Flow Rate0.2 mL/min
Detection240 nm
